Hayden Avenue is in Finedon, Wellingborough and in North Northamptonshire district. NN9 5ES is located in the Finedon elect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Wellingborough.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ding NN9 5ES, has a female population slightly higher than UK average, with 54.8% of residents being female. Several factors can contribute to this. Women generally live longer than men, resulting in a higher proportion of women in neighborhoods with significant elderly populations. Typically, as people grow older, they tend to relocate from city center addresses to suburban areas, smaller towns, and rural locations. Consequently, these areas often have a higher number of females. A higher female population can also be found in areas with industries that employ more women, such as healthcare, education, and retail.

Safety

Is Hayden Avenue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Hayden Avenue was 18.1 per 1,000 residents, which is 61.5% lower than the Earls Barton average. The most reported crime type was Anti-social behaviour.

Hayden Avenue has the 4th lowest crime rate of 47 local areas in Earls Barton and the 106th lowest crime rate of 1,080 local areas in North Northamptonshire .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 7.2 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has risen by about 42.9%.
